Output d3a53dbbd124f29f2fbe858b83a617c83bbbb351a9aab53a86f8f6344edfea0f:0

value
599526
script pubkey
OP_0 OP_PUSHBYTES_20 80fa9f45e824fdfafd2af8b8723f4151feb733ea
address
bc1qsraf730gyn7l4lf2lzu8y06p28ltwvl2dj457d
transaction
d3a53dbbd124f29f2fbe858b83a617c83bbbb351a9aab53a86f8f6344edfea0f
spent
true